The Acıbadem Healthcare Group is Turkey’s most valuable private healthcare organisation according to brand assessment results and the position the group has achieved in the sector. Today Acıbadem, with its 24 hospitals, 18 outpatient clinics, 3.500 doctors and 4.000 nurses, provides healthcare services with nearly 22.500 employees. The Group provides diagnosis and treatment services at certified healthcare standards with a qualified staff, advanced technology, modern infrastructure and JCI accreditation. The journey of growth and development for Acıbadem, which started out as a district hospital in 1991, continues on the world stage with an agreement made in 2012 with IHH Healthcare Berhad, one of the largest groups in the Far East. IHH Healthcare Berhad, which has education and real estate investments in many countries throughout the world in addition to investments in hospitals and healthcare institutions in 8 large countries of the Asian Pacific, is the 2nd largest healthcare chain in the world with a powerful structure comprised of the Malaysian government’s investment fund Khazanah, Japan’s Mitsui & Co. Ltd. and the Aydınlar Family Partnership. In 2016, Acıbadem Healthcare Group acquired the Tokuda Group and the City Clinic Group, both of which are leading Bulgarian healthcare providers. An investment of 125 million Euros enabled Acıbadem to expand its operations by 4 hospitals and 5 outpatient clinics thus making it the largest private healthcare provider in Bulgaria. Acıbadem currently operates 24 hospitals and 18 clinics in 5 countries. The Acıbadem Healthcare Group, provides integrated premium healthcare services with Acıbadem Project Management (Hospital Design, Project Management), APlus (Hospital Hospitality Company), Labmed (Advanced Clinical Lab Company) and Acıbadem Mobile (Mobile Healthcare Services, such as Air & Groud Ambulance).
